Jungkyu Choi is a scholar working on Inorganic Chemistry, Materials Chemistry and Mechanical Engineering. According to data from OpenAlex, Jungkyu Choi has authored 139 papers receiving a total of 4.2k indexed citations (citations by other indexed papers that have themselves been cited), including 87 papers in Inorganic Chemistry, 69 papers in Materials Chemistry and 60 papers in Mechanical Engineering. Recurrent topics in Jungkyu Choi’s work include Zeolite Catalysis and Synthesis (68 papers), Membrane Separation and Gas Transport (46 papers) and Metal-Organic Frameworks: Synthesis and Applications (40 papers). Jungkyu Choi is often cited by papers focused on Zeolite Catalysis and Synthesis (68 papers), Membrane Separation and Gas Transport (46 papers) and Metal-Organic Frameworks: Synthesis and Applications (40 papers). Jungkyu Choi collaborates with scholars based in South Korea, New Zealand and China. Jungkyu Choi's co-authors include Michael Tsapatsis, Alex C.K. Yip, Joona Bang, Jung‐Hyun Lee, Wansuk Choi, Nakwon Choi, Jared A. Stoeger, Sungwon Hong, Eun‐Hee Jang and Hang Yin and has published in prestigious journals such as Science, Journal of the American Chemical Society and Angewandte Chemie International Edition.
